A number of components contribute to a sound valuation. Comparable gross sales knowledge from not too long ago offered properties in the identical space is of paramount significance. The situation of those comparable properties, their options, and sale costs function benchmarks. Changes have to be made to account for variations between the topic property and the comparables, contemplating components akin to lot measurement, sq. footage, and the standard of renovations. Market developments, together with prevailing rates of interest and financial circumstances, affect purchaser demand and due to this fact, costs. Overly optimistic valuations, failing to account for these components, can result in inaccurate projections and poor funding selections.

This device makes use of the estimated resale worth, minus acquisition prices (together with buy value, mortgage bills, and renovation expenditures), to reach at a projected revenue. The revenue is subsequently expressed as a proportion of the entire funding, yielding the revenue margin. As an illustration, if a undertaking incurs whole prices of $250,000 and generates a resale worth of $300,000, the device calculates a revenue of $50,000 and a revenue margin of 20%.

Tip 1: Conduct Thorough Due Diligence on Property Valuation: Keep away from relying solely on automated valuation fashions. Have interaction native actual property professionals to acquire correct comparative market analyses (CMAs). This ensures a extra sensible estimate of the potential resale worth, a crucial enter for correct monetary projections.

Tip 2: Itemize Renovation Prices with Precision: Receive a number of bids from certified contractors. Create an in depth scope of labor and solicit aggressive pricing for every line merchandise. This reduces the danger of underestimating renovation bills, a typical pitfall in undertaking budgeting.

Tip 3: Account for Financing Prices Comprehensively: Along with the rate of interest, think about all related mortgage charges, together with origination charges, appraisal charges, and shutting prices. These bills can considerably impression the general profitability of the undertaking and shouldn’t be ignored.

Tip 4: Stress-Take a look at Monetary Projections: Conduct sensitivity analyses by various key enter parameters, such because the resale worth and renovation prices. This enables for the evaluation of potential draw back dangers and informs the event of contingency plans.

Tip 5: Monitor Mission Bills Meticulously: Monitor all undertaking expenditures towards the preliminary funds frequently. Implement a system for documenting and approving change orders to make sure that prices stay inside acceptable limits.

Tip 6: Think about Holding Prices Realistically: Holding prices, together with property taxes, insurance coverage, and utilities, accumulate over the mortgage time period. Precisely estimate these bills and incorporate them into the entire undertaking price calculation.

Tip 7: Contemplate Market Tendencies and Seasonality: Actual property markets are dynamic and topic to seasonal fluctuations. Think about present market circumstances and anticipate potential modifications in purchaser demand when projecting resale values and timelines.
